Bitcoin Updates: Institutions Access Crypto Without Rollover Hassles Through Cboe’s Latest Futures
- Cboe launches Bitcoin/Ether Continuous Futures on Dec 15, offering U.S.-regulated perpetual crypto exposure with no rollover needs. - Contracts trade 23/5, settle via CFTC-regulated Cboe Clear U.S., and use Kaiko rates for transparency in fragmented markets. - Products address institutional demand for long-term crypto access, competing with offshore "bucket shops" through regulatory oversight. - Cboe emphasizes streamlined risk management and cross-margining with existing FBT/FET futures to enhance capit

The Continuous Futures, named Cboe Bitcoin Continuous Futures (PBT) and Cboe Ether Continuous Futures (PET), come with a 10-year expiry at the time of listing and feature daily cash adjustments to keep prices in line with their underlying assets
